Transaction 11c91cdcca7eade967aa2215df30050321dd342440e8d477838852fd140908b3
1 Input
2 Outputs
- 11c91cdcca7eade967aa2215df30050321dd342440e8d477838852fd140908b3:0
- 11c91cdcca7eade967aa2215df30050321dd342440e8d477838852fd140908b3:1
value 3512838
address 152gBbCzBkYGmThD3ipeqzrmCDzAFyZ43d
value 1761649
address 19Umwa1tFQsZeneTXrveS1oDpCTBV1qfxL